This opening is for a position in the technology department of Production Solutions which is a Halliburton PSL (Product Service Line).
• The candidate will participate in developing and sustaining of electronics used in Production Solutions downhole tools
• Candidate will be expected to work independently on electrical engineering tasks such as analog and digital circuit design, circuit analysis and characterization, testing, and documentation
• Candidate will be expected to participate in characterization, qualification, modeling, analysis, design, testing, troubleshooting, documentation, and design reviews for new and existing electronics designs
• Additional responsibilities include periodic reporting of planned and completed development activities, providing estimated completion dates, and prompt reporting of issues
• This includes communication with different groups including project management, immediate supervisor, electrical and software groups, and other team members, etc
• Excellent communication skills, with ability to mentor junior engineers as needed
• Contributes to Halliburton’s Intellectual Property portfolio by delivering innovative and commercially successful solutions.
Requirements
• Experience with analog and digital circuit design and analysis
• Understanding of common analog circuit building blocks/components (amplifiers, filters, LDO, feedback circuits, switches / MOSFETs, transformers, inductors, etc.…)
• Experience with sensor acquisition systems circuit design and analysis
• Understanding of common acquisition system terminology and requirements: SNR, common mode, noise analysis, accuracy, precision, resolution, band width, range, sample rate, aliasing, etc.…
• Understanding of common data acquisition systems building blocks and components (analog to digital converters, DAC’s, microprocessors, DSP, FPGA’s, Flash, etc.…)
• Understanding of digital communication circuits and systems
• Understanding of power supply circuits and control systems
• Experience with using standard electronics lab equipment including multimeters, Oscilloscopes, Spectrum analyzers, Network analyzers, Impedance analyzers, power supplies, and function generators
• Experience with troubleshooting and system debugging
• Experience using Python and Matlab programming and ability to develop scripts for automated testing and data analysis
• Experience with high voltage design and testing is plus
